In our society, which we wish to be called by the name jesus, let whoever desires to fight under the sacred banner of the cross, and to serve only god and the roman pontiff, his vicar on earth, after a solemn vow of perpetual chastity,let him keep in mind that he is part of a society. The society of jesus introduced, according to thomas woods, a substantial body of scientific knowledge and a vast array of mental tools for understanding the physical universe, including the euclidean geometry that made planetary motion comprehensible. The author provides a detailed account of the several decades when the society of jesus, despite the papal ban, took refuge in the russian empire, continued its educational projects and missions, slowly reestablished a presence in italy, and finally won papal recognition. Designated by him the company of jesus to indicate its true leader and its soldier spirit, the title was latinized into societas jesu in the bull of paul iii approving its formation and the first formula of its institute regimini militantis ecclesia, 27 sept.
